The preliminary round of the Rewe Junior Cup 2025 is completed. In all four preliminary round groups, the professional teams prevailed in the first three places, which means that no regional team was able to reach the first row. A remarkable surprise was the tie of the JFV 37 Göttingen, which scored a 3: 3 against FC Fulham. Nevertheless, the JFV 37 Göttingen is the only regional team that moves into the consolation group E with ten points.

The achievements of the professional clubs stand out among the qualified teams for the intermediate round. In the Hanseatic Group, the following teams made it: 1. Az Alkmaar with 18 points, 2nd FK Austria Vienna with 13 points and 3rd FSV Mainz 05 also with 13 points. The other regional teams were eliminated: 1. SC Göttingen 05 scored 9 points, SG Werra Valley 6 points, VfR Dostluk Osterode 3 points and FC Lieben stayed without points.

In the Sparkasse Göttingen Group, Borussia Mönchengladbach, Hamburger SV and Manchester United qualified with 15 points for the intermediate round. In this group, the JFV Eichsfeld divided with 9 points, SV Rhume or with 4 points, 1. SC Heiligenstadt with 3 points and JFV West Göttingen with 1 point.

The TSN concrete group was dominated by FC Schalke 04, Hertha BSC and Fulham FC, which reached 15, 15 and 13 points. The JFV 37 Göttingen finished with 10 points and divided together with JFV Eichsfeld-Mitte (6 points), JSG Eintracht Höhbernsee (1 point) and SVG Einbeck (1 point).

In the VGH group, PSV Eindhoven qualified with 16 points, Fortuna Düsseldorf with 15 points and Hannover 96 with 13 points. Eintracht Northeim are deployed with 9 points, JSG Witzenhausen/Heb. (6 points), JSG Weser/Solling (3 points) and JSG Weper (0 points).

The intermediate round starts on Sunday from 8:00 a.m. The groups of the intermediate round are divided as follows: Group A consists of Fulham, FCA, Borussia M’Gladbach and Hannover 96. Group B is made up of Hertha BSC, AZ Alkmaar, Manchester United and Fortuna Düsseldorf. Group C includes Schalke 04, FSV Mainz 05, Hamburger SV and PSV Eindhoven. Finally, Group D plays with JFV Eichsfeld, Eintracht Northeim, 1. SC Göttingen 05 and JFV 37 Göttingen.
